Africa Energy Indaba and AfIDA Catapult Host Projects Dealroom to Catalyse Energy Investments
The Africa Energy Indaba 2025, scheduled for 4–6 March 2025 at the Cape Town International Convention Centre, is set to feature the Energy Projects Dealroom run by AfIDA Catapult...